Il maestro di Vigevano: Préface is a fascinating exploration of Elio Petri's cinematic universe. It dives deep into his unique storytelling methods and thematic concerns. The film doesn't shy away from dissecting the social and political contexts that shaped Petri's work. The pacing is reflective, allowing you to really soak in the details and the atmosphere, which often feels a little gritty yet poetic. It’s more than just a documentary - it’s a contemplation on the art of filmmaking itself. The archival footage offers a wonderful glimpse into Petri's life and thoughts. While the director's name remains unknown, it doesn't lessen the weight of the narratives presented here. It's a treasure for those who appreciate the layers of film history.
